DeLay wants new Judge
AUSTIN, Texas - Rep. Tom DeLay appeared in court Friday for the first time since his indictment, but arraignment on conspiracy and money laundering charges was delayed pending a hearing on his request for a new judge. DeLay, who has had to step aside as House majority leader, did not speak during the brief court session, and was not called on to make a plea. Instead, Judge Bob Perkins told the congressman's attorney, Dick DeGuerin, that "the best way for me to handle" the request would be to defer further proceedings.
